Trackpads and touchpads are common on laptops and some external keyboards, offering an alternative to traditional mouse cursors. These devices allow users to control the cursor with finger movements, providing a compact and efficient way to navigate without a mouse. Multi-touch gestures, such as pinch-to-zoom and three-finger swipes, enhance functionality, making trackpads a versatile option for both casual users and professionals.<br><br>This technology uses cameras and sensors to interpret gestures, enabling users to perform actions like scrolling, clicking, and navigating by simply moving their hands. Gesture recognition devices, such as the Microsoft Kinect, allow users to control their computers through body movements. While primarily used in gaming and interactive installations, gesture recognition has the potential to transform the way we interact with computers, making it a powerful alternative to traditional cursors.

Additionally, AI-driven risk assessment tools help financial institutions detect fraudulent activities and assess creditworthiness, improving security and efficiency in the financial sector.<br><br>Voice control continues to evolve, with improved natural language processing capabilities making it more user-friendly and effective. Users can execute commands, search the web, and control applications using voice commands, eliminating the need for a cursor altogether. This hands-free approach is particularly beneficial for individuals with disabilities or those who prefer a more efficient way to interact with their devices. Voice control has become an increasingly popular alternative to traditional cursor navigation, especially with the rise of smart assistants like Siri, Google Assistant, and Alexa.<br><br>Customize for Brand Identity: Cursors should reflect the brand identity of the application.
